Why These Are the Top Bathroom Remodeling Contractors in Jaffrey

** The bathroom remodeling market in the Jaffrey area is characteristic of a rural New England region. The competition is not saturated with large franchises but is instead composed of established, local, and family-owned contractors who rely heavily on reputation and word-of-mouth. The average quality of work is generally high, as these businesses are deeply integrated into the community. Due to the high demand for skilled trades and the rural nature of the area, securing a reputable contractor often requires booking several months in advance. Typical pricing for a full bathroom remodel in this region can range significantly based on scope and materials. A mid-range renovation typically falls between **$15,000 - $35,000**, while high-end, custom master bathroom projects with layout changes and premium materials can easily exceed **$50,000**. Homeowners are advised to seek multiple detailed quotes and verify licensing and insurance before proceeding.

Frequently Asked Questions About Bathroom Remodeling in Jaffrey

Get answers to common questions about bathroom remodeling services in Jaffrey, New Hampshire.

1What is a realistic budget range for a full bathroom remodel in Jaffrey, NH?

In the Jaffrey and Monadnock Region, a mid-range full bathroom remodel typically ranges from $15,000 to $35,000, with high-end projects exceeding $50,000. Costs are influenced by material choices, the age of your home (which may involve updating plumbing or electrical to meet current codes), and local labor rates. It's wise to get 2-3 detailed, written estimates from local contractors to understand the specific market pricing for your project scope.

2How does the New Hampshire climate and seasons affect the remodeling timeline?

Jaffrey's cold winters and significant snowfall can impact material deliveries and contractor schedules, potentially extending timelines for projects in late fall and winter. The most efficient time to remodel is typically late spring through early fall. Furthermore, our humid summers require careful attention to proper ventilation and moisture-resistant materials to prevent future mold and mildew issues in your new bathroom.

3Are there any local Jaffrey or New Hampshire regulations I need to be aware of for my bathroom remodel?

Yes, you must comply with the New Hampshire State Building Code, which includes specific plumbing and electrical codes. In Jaffrey, you will likely need a building permit from the town's Building Department for any work that alters structural elements, plumbing, or electrical systems. A reputable local contractor will handle this permitting process, which is crucial for ensuring safety and protecting your home's value.

4What should I look for when choosing a bathroom remodeling contractor in the Jaffrey area?

Prioritize contractors who are licensed, insured, and have a verifiable physical presence in the region. Look for strong local references and examples of completed projects in Jaffrey or nearby towns like Peterborough or Keene. A local professional will understand common issues in our older New England homes, such as dealing with slate foundations or integrating modern systems into historic structures.

5My Jaffrey home is older. What are common unexpected issues found during a bathroom renovation here?

In Jaffrey's many historic homes, it's common to discover outdated plumbing (like galvanized steel pipes), insufficient or non-existent subflooring, and unexpected moisture damage behind walls. Additionally, you may find that walls are not square, requiring custom fitting. A contingency fund of 10-20% of your budget is essential to address these common surprises without derailing your project.
